A stone pelting incident was reported close to Bochiwal Bhawan in Fatehpur Shekhawati, Sikar, in the course of the ongoing Rajasthan meeting elections. Heavy police deployment has been initiated in response to the clashes. In keeping with the police, stone pelting started following a verbal conflict and there was no hindrance triggered to voting by the incident. The police urged locals to forged their votes as safety could be offered for all.

Rajasthan Election 2023: Over 55% Turnout Until 3 PM
Greater than 55% of the voters had forged their votes by 3 pm on Saturday, as per the Election Fee of India. Polling commenced at 7 am in 199 meeting constituencies in Rajasthan. The voting proportion elevated steadily, with almost 10% recorded within the first two hours, rising to virtually 25% by 11 am and exceeding 40% by 1 pm. Voting will proceed till 6 pm.
Polling is being performed in 199 out of the 200 meeting constituencies within the state. Over 5.25 crore voters are deciding the destiny of 1,862 candidates in these 199 seats. Notably, polling within the Karanpur meeting constituency in Sriganganagar has been postponed as a result of loss of life of the Congress candidate, with votes set to be counted on December 3.
In one other incident, a polling agent affiliated with the BJP died of a suspected cardiac arrest in Pali district in the course of the elections. Shanti Lal, the polling agent at sales space quantity 47 within the Sumerpur meeting constituency, collapsed on the middle. Regardless of being rushed to a close-by hospital after which to the district hospital, medical doctors declared him lifeless on arrival. The suspected trigger is a coronary heart assault. Lal served as a polling agent for Joraram Kumawat, the BJP candidate from Sumerpur.
